How To Fix Noisy Pipes
To identify noisy plumbing, it is important to determine first whether the unwanted sounds occur on the system's inlet side-in other words, when water is transformed on-or on the drainpipe side. Sounds on the inlet side have actually varied reasons: extreme water stress, worn shutoff and also faucet parts, incorrectly connected pumps or various other devices, improperly placed pipeline bolts, and plumbing runs containing way too many tight bends or various other limitations. Noises on the drainpipe side typically originate from bad location or, just like some inlet side noise, a design containing tight bends.

Hissing


Hissing sound that occurs when a tap is opened slightly typically signals too much water pressure. Consult your regional public utility if you suspect this issue; it will certainly be able to inform you the water pressure in your location and can set up a pressurereducing valve on the incoming water supply pipe if needed.

Various Other Inlet Side Noises


Squeaking, squealing, scraping, breaking, and touching normally are caused by the growth or contraction of pipelines, normally copper ones providing hot water. The audios occur as the pipelines slide versus loose fasteners or strike close-by home framework. You can usually determine the place of the problem if the pipelines are subjected; just adhere to the noise when the pipes are making sounds. Probably you will uncover a loose pipeline hanger or an area where pipes exist so near to flooring joists or other mounting pieces that they clatter versus them. Attaching foam pipeline insulation around the pipes at the point of get in touch with should correct the problem. Make sure bands and hangers are safe and secure and offer appropriate support. Where possible, pipe fasteners must be attached to massive architectural components such as foundation walls rather than to framing; doing so decreases the transmission of vibrations from plumbing to surface areas that can intensify as well as move them. If attaching fasteners to framing is inescapable, wrap pipelines with insulation or other durable product where they call fasteners, as well as sandwich the ends of new bolts in between rubber washers when installing them.
Correcting plumbing runs that suffer from flow-restricting limited or many bends is a last hope that ought to be undertaken just after seeking advice from a proficient plumbing professional. Unfortunately, this circumstance is fairly typical in older residences that may not have actually been built with interior plumbing or that have seen several remodels, specifically by amateurs.

Babbling or Shrilling


Intense chattering or shrieking that happens when a shutoff or faucet is turned on, and that normally goes away when the fitting is opened totally, signals loosened or faulty interior parts. The solution is to change the shutoff or faucet with a new one.
Pumps and also home appliances such as cleaning makers and also dishwashing machines can transfer electric motor noise to pipelines if they are poorly attached. Connect such products to plumbing with plastic or rubber hoses-never stiff pipe-to isolate them.

Drainpipe Noise


On the drainpipe side of plumbing, the chief goals are to remove surface areas that can be struck by falling or hurrying water as well as to insulate pipelines to consist of unavoidable audios.
In new construction, bath tubs, shower stalls, bathrooms, and wallmounted sinks as well as containers ought to be set on or versus durable underlayments to lower the transmission of noise via them. Water-saving toilets as well as taps are less loud than standard models; mount them rather than older types even if codes in your area still permit using older components.
Drains that do not run up and down to the cellar or that branch into horizontal pipe runs sustained at flooring joists or various other framing present specifically problematic sound issues. Such pipes are big enough to emit substantial resonance; they also carry considerable quantities of water, that makes the circumstance even worse. In new building and construction, define cast-iron dirt pipes (the big pipelines that drain pipes toilets) if you can afford them. Their enormity contains a lot of the sound made by water going through them. Also, stay clear of directing drainpipes in wall surfaces shared with rooms as well as rooms where individuals gather. Wall surfaces including drains ought to be soundproofed as was described earlier, making use of double panels of sound-insulating fiber board and wallboard. Pipelines themselves can be covered with special fiberglass insulation produced the objective; such pipes have an invulnerable plastic skin (in some cases consisting of lead). Outcomes are not always adequate.

Thudding


Thudding sound, often accompanied by trembling pipes, when a faucet or appliance shutoff is switched off is a problem called water hammer. The sound and resonance are caused by the resounding wave of pressure in the water, which all of a sudden has no area to go. Occasionally opening up a shutoff that discharges water rapidly into an area of piping including a constraint, elbow, or tee fitting can generate the very same condition.
Water hammer can usually be healed by mounting fittings called air chambers or shock absorbers in the plumbing to which the issue shutoffs or taps are linked. These tools enable the shock wave produced by the halted flow of water to dissipate airborne they include, which (unlike water) is compressible.
Older plumbing systems might have short upright sections of capped pipeline behind walls on tap competes the exact same objective; these can ultimately loaded with water, decreasing or damaging their effectiveness. The remedy is to drain pipes the water system entirely by shutting off the primary water valve and also opening all faucets. After that open up the major supply shutoff and close the faucets one by one, starting with the faucet nearest the valve as well as finishing with the one farthest away.

WHY IS MY PLUMBING MAKING SO MUCH NOISE?


This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.



To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.



You’ll want to turn off your home’s water supply, then open ALL faucets (from the bathroom sink to outdoor hose bib) to drain your pipes. Then, turn the water back on and hopefully the noise stops! If you’re still hearing the sound, give us a call to examine further.

Cracks or Ticks


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.



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.


Bangs


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
